Security in Real-Time and Multimedia Oriented Communications Systems

The requirements of confi dentiality are more or less solved by the application of encryption algorithms. Our focus is the authentication of origin (proof of identity of origin) of transmission in high speed networks, for real time oriented applications and the distribution of information in broadcast and multicast environments. Multimedia and industrial applications are also part of the considered scenarios. The proof of origin is executed online ("on the fly") during the sending, rsp. receiving of data. Therefore, they can be processed, forwarded or output without essential delay.
The analysis of the impact of security mechanisms on the quality of the service of the transmission is important for us, for example on delay, throughput, jitter, error propagation and (self-) synchronization. We work intensively on modes of operations of cryptographic algorithms.

Industrial Applications

Industrial applications need the reliability and correctness of information, which is sent to manufacturing or control units, rsp. which are received from machines, control units, survey components, metering devices or sensors. Our national and international projects can be mentioned as an example of our activities in this area. These projects secure the data exchange of energy meters (electricity and gas). All commands for data collection and management are secured by digital signatures, which are generated by digital signature generating components (smart cards), which are approved for qualifi ed signatures by the digital signature law. An access control right management system guarantees that only authorized persons are allowed to execute commands assigned to them. Such solutions are necessary due to the liberalization of the energy market, which provide many different partners and roles in this environment executing certain commands and functions of the meters depending on their roles and rights.
The project SELMA should be referenced here (www.selma.eu). The solution developed for energy metering devices is easily applied also to other industrial applications, for example pumps, scales, taxameters, cashiers or gaming.
